




























































The Snitch Cartel: Origins is a gripping new Netflix drama series that takes viewers on an intense journey through the Colombian drug underworld. The show is a prequel to the hugely popular series El Cartel de los Sapos and is set in the 1990s. The show stars Laura Rodriguez, Ana Maria Perez, Angelica Blandon, and a host of other talented actors.
The Snitch Cartel: Origins tells the story of two young men, Martin and Pepe, who are at the heart of a cartel that is taking over the drug trade in Colombia. The two men are childhood friends who grew up together in a poor neighborhood in Cali. When Martin discovers that Pepe is involved in the drug trade, he decides to join him, thinking it will be a way for them to escape their impoverished circumstances.
As they become more deeply involved in the cartel's operations, Martin and Pepe discover that the drug trade is much more complicated and dangerous than they ever imagined. They must navigate a treacherous world of rival factions, corrupt police, and devious politicians, all while keeping their own heads above water.

One of the great strengths of The Snitch Cartel: Origins is its excellent cast. The actors bring depth and nuance to their roles, making the characters feel real and three-dimensional. Laura Rodriguez is particularly impressive as Claudia, a young woman who becomes involved with Martin and Pepe's cartel. Her performance is mesmerizing, capturing both the vulnerability and the strength of her character.
Another standout performance comes from Ana Maria Perez, who plays the ruthless politician Lina Maria. Perez exudes power and authority in every scene, making Lina Maria a formidable opponent for Martin and Pepe. Angelica Blandon also delivers a solid performance as Yennifer, a member of another cartel who becomes entangled with Martin and Pepe's operations.
